escort cosworth repsol

hey guys

i managed to get hold of a escort cosworth model off ebay and built it perfectly up until i rip'd one of the stickers on the bloody sspoiler

now the model is discontinued so i cant get a replacement decal set im gonna have to spray the whole spoiler orange but im dont know the colour to get

has anyone done the same and does anyone know which tamiya spray best matches the orange on the car??

thanks for the help

The orange that I used on the Repsol Escort was flourescent safety paint out of an aerosol, I just sprayed the paint into an old jam jar then after it had settled for a couple of hours I put it in a small jar and sprayed it with my airbrush, the only thing with this sort of paint that I used it has a very high build quantity to it, so spray light coats if you use it. Another sort of paint you could try is Pactra paints, they are usually used for radio-control cars, I know it's supposed to be for Lexan bodies but it can be painted on "normal" plastic bodies, just use a good plastic primer first. Yes you could use fishing line for aerials but I'm not into fishing so I didn't have any line in my spares box, I do have a cat though that regularly loses whiskers so I save them up and use them instead.

There are a couple colors you could:
- Testors sells a set of basic enamel paints in flourescent colors, with an orange that might work.

- Testors also makes a flourescent orange and/or red in their Acryl line of paints (I forget which, I can get the numbers later)

- Humbrol has a couple of bright orange and red colors, one of which is used to fill in spots on the 2001 Focus WRC (The orange stripe down the middle).

- Parma's Faskolor R/C paints have some very bright oranges and reds that could work. The paint is basically Createx with a new label (There may or may not be a flex agent added to help it adhere to the flexible Lexan) so that could work as well. It's very thick, and dries flat, so you have to cover it with a gloss coat.
